NRS 704.79875 - "High-voltage transmission infrastructure" defined.

"High-voltage transmission infrastructure" means bulk transmission lines capable of transmitting electricity at a voltage of 345 kilovolts or more, and associated electrical substations and substation expansions to accommodate the transmission lines.

(Added to NRS by 2021, 3783)
